Android SQLite 清空一个表
在Android开发中,使用SQLite数据库是非常常见的操作。有时候我们需要清空数据库中的某个表数据,本文将介绍如何在Android应用中清空一个表。
SQLite 清空表的操作
要清空一个表,最简单的方法就是执行DELETE
语句删除表中的所有数据。下面是一个示例代码:
public void clearTable(String tableName) {
SQLiteDatabase db = this.getWritableDatabase();
db.execSQL("DELETE FROM " + tableName);
db.close();
}
在这段代码中,我们首先获取一个可写的数据库对象SQLiteDatabase
,然后执行一个DELETE
语句来删除表中的所有数据。最后关闭数据库连接。
示例
下面是一个在Android应用中清空一个名为users
的表的例子:
MyDatabaseHelper dbHelper = new MyDatabaseHelper(context);
dbHelper.clearTable("users");
这段代码会调用clearTable
方法来清空users
表中的所有数据。
清空表操作流程
gantt
title 清空表操作流程
clear_table: (1) 创建数据库连接
clear_table: (2) 执行DELETE语句
clear_table: (3) 关闭数据库连接
上面的甘特图展示了清空表的操作流程,首先是创建数据库连接,然后执行DELETE
语句清空表数据,最后关闭数据库连接。
总结
清空一个表在Android开发中是一个常见的操作,通过执行DELETE
语句可以轻松实现。在实际开发中,我们可以封装一个方法来重复使用清空表的操作,提高代码的可重用性和可维护性。
希望本文对你有所帮助,如果有任何问题或疑问,欢迎留言交流。感谢阅读!